Dancehall grew to become a subgenre distinctive from other types of reggae all-around 1977, a time in Jamaica when deejays (akin to stateside MCs) were starting to be as prominent as singers. Consequently, the singers began adopting the decision-and-response hooks and improvised couplets of deejays, making a full new hybrid form of singing they termed “sing-jay.
